Hybrid - 3 days in office and to be filled in the Rogers, AR area.
You will perform a valuable role in supporting the category advisor team and building a strong partnership with the largest food manufacturer and the largest grocery retailerby providing merchandising solutions and decision support that drive growth for the business.
You will conduct high quality analysis and synthesis of multi-source data to evaluate item performance, assortment planning and store clustering through the modular process, while leveraging effective communication & influencing to orchestrate action.
